Example without transmission ratio

The encoder is mounted directly on the shaft of the rotating table. The transmission
ratio is 1:1.
The rotating table has 9 fillers. The encoder is to be configured so that it starts counting
with 0 at a filler position and counts up to 999 until the next filler position.
1000 steps are configured as the total resolution.
1 is configured as the numerator of the number of revolutions, 9 as the denominator
(1/9 revolutions = 1000).
After 1/9 revolutions of the encoder shaft there are 1000 steps, then the encoder
starts counting again at 0.

Integration in EtherNet/IP
3.4.1 EtherNet/IP architecture
EtherNet/IP and thus also the AFS60/AFM60 EtherNet/IP uses Ethernet as transmis‐
sion technology.
The network components are usually integrated in a star or line structure.
